THE BUSINESS

Our client is a well-established engineering company specialising in the repair, refurbishment, and testing of industrial electronic and electrical equipment used across a range of sectors including manufacturing, energy, process industries, offshore operations, and heavy engineering.

The business supports customers where equipment failures can lead to costly downtime, providing specialist repair solutions for both modern and obsolete systems. Their workshop handles a diverse range of equipment, from power electronics and motor control systems through to complex industrial control equipment.

THE ROLE

Diagnose faults on industrial electronic assemblies and electrical systems down to component level
Display good understanding on how components behave, how faults develop and how to read and reason from a diagram
Use a range of diagnostic and test equipment to identify failures and root causes
Carry out soldering and desoldering of both through-hole and surface-mount components
Repair power supplies, motor drives, control systems, and industrial electronic equipment
Test repaired equipment safely and effectively following established procedures
Identify and replace faulty components including semiconductors, capacitors, relays, contactors, and associated circuitry
Carry out fault-finding on electrical control systems and industrial automation equipment
Work on a variety of legacy and unsupported equipment where technical documentation may be limited
Maintain accurate repair records and technical documentation
Support customer deadlines through efficient and high-quality repair work
